Learners Guide to Metal Polishing - More often than not, the finishing of metal is necessary for aesthetics and clean-room usages. It's among the most preferred methods simply because of its use in bettering the original attractiveness of the items, such as, automobile parts, cookware or motorcycle parts. Aside from that, various clean-rooms call for a shiny finish in an effort to decrease the penetrability of the metal surfaces that will cause dust to build up and contaminate. An outstanding example of this practice might be in vacuum chambers.

There are certainly a number of ways to finish metal, and let us take a look at the various processes involved. Metal can be burnished manually, using spec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or employing chemicals. A polishing compound or paste can be utilised, that might consist of dolomite, limestone, tripoli,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, chalk,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, due to its weak thermal conductivity, rather high viscidity, and hardness is among the most time intensive. On the flip side, goods constructed from non-ferrous metal are definitely more amenable to finishing, as they need the least number of procedures.

Finishing buffs daubed with compound will be significantly impacted by specific force on the surface of the pad. The power of the surface pressure can be heightened within certain levels, although going above the ideal degree of pressure not only minimizes the quality of the procedure, but in addition degrades efficiency, may cause wear to the component, and there's also a significant heating of the work-pieces, resulting from friction. When you are using thin objects, it will be higher heat (and the subsequent flexibility of the material) that may cause elements to warp, distort, or bend. In general, it requires a competent technician to take into account every one of these points to both prevent damage to the workpiece and to get the task done efficiently. To be able to appreciably increase the quality of the resulting finish, the finishing action needs to be carried out with a reduced amount of aggression and not as much pressure so as to consequently complete a surface that is free of scores or fine lines left behind by the buffing process, thus ar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
